There is a time trial that happens every so often around here called the “Cemetery TT.” It’s a 7.1 mile out-and-back that starts and ends about 8 miles south of town on highway 441.
The Cemetery TT is a fixture of the Gainesville community. The Team Florida collegiate athletes use it as a benchmark [...]

This is a common, but good question that deserves a simple, straight answer. Here it is.
The big three differences between a road bike are:
Tube shapes. Road bikes tend to have round tubes designed for stiffness and handling. Triathlon bikes tend to have airfoil shaped tubes designed for aerodynamics.
